Responsibilities:
GENERAL PURPOSE:Plays a crucial role in supporting the overall nursing leadership team by overseeing the implementation of evidence-based nursing practices, ensuring quality patient care delivery, and fostering a culture of continuous improvement within the nursing department. Collaborate with nursing staff, interdisciplinary teams, and administration to develop and maintain policies, procedures, and standards that align with regulatory requirements and best practices in healthcare. Through leadership and guidance, contribute to the enhancement of patient outcomes, staff development, and organizational excellence in healthcare delivery.
Full time, Days
In collaboration with the Nursing Director and other senior leaders, and with considerable latitude for the exercise of independent judgment, the Assistant Director of Nursing for Policy, Safety, and Patient Outcomes provides strategic leadership and oversight for nursing policies, regulatory compliance, patient safety initiatives, and quality outcomes. This role ensures alignment with the nursing practice philosophy, organizational objectives, and regulatory and quality standards. The Assistant Director serves as a key representative for the Nursing Department on hospital and medical center committees and collaborates with interdisciplinary teams to promote excellence in patient care, and scope of practice. Provide oversight for regulatory preparation activities, including guiding teams in the development of action plans, readiness strategies, and documentation processes for surveys conducted by The Joint Commission, NYS Department of Health, and CMS. 5 years experience in nursing leadership/management in an academic medical center or tertiary setting, NYS RN licensure, BSN, MSN required.
